WebApr 5, 2024 · The Black-chinned Hummingbird has a distinct bright purple band at the base of a black head and throat. The rest of its body is white with green speckles. Females look quite different than the male, with a white chest and green head and body, with no black chin to speak of. The average length is 3 ¾”. WebThe ruby-throated hummingbird is the smallest bird in eastern North America. It averages three to three and three -quarter inches in length. The male has a red-feathered throat, green -feathered back and a forked tail. The female shows no red and has a blunt tail that is edged with white. BEHAVIORS. A female ruby-throated hummingbird will produce one to three broods of two oval-shaped, plain white eggs each per year. She incubates the eggs for 10-16 days, and after the eggs have hatched, the female parent cares for the nestlings for 15-22 days until they are mature enough to leave the nest. fibra más 2 móvilesWebApr 10, 2024 · Many of these teeny birds fly over the Gulf of Mexico in one nonstop flight, Garza-Behr said.
